Filler Face-Off: which injectable smooths smile lines best?

NCT ID NCT06351293

First seen Jan 19, 2026 · Last updated Jun 10, 2026 · Updated 24 times

Summary

This study compared two hyaluronic acid fillers, Defyne and RHA3, for treating nasolabial folds (smile lines) in 15 adults aged 22 to 65. Each participant received one filler on each side of their face, with an optional touch-up after 4 weeks. Researchers used ultrasound and 3D imaging to measure filler placement and volume changes over 12 months.
